25 Things To Do This Summer

  1. Go to a free music festival // Are you a big fan of music? Then why not attend a music festival in the area.  Often it is easy to find some for free or at little cost just by looking at the events in your city.
  2. Catch fireflies // This one is great for the kiddos, but can be fun as an adult.  Grab a jar and get out there to grab a few fireflies and enjoy how pretty they are {just make sure to let them go when you're done}.
  3. Do a walking tour of your city // One of the best ways to really get to know your city is by doing a walking tour.  Not sure where to start, check out the Country Walkers Website.  
  4. Pick strawberries // Do you enjoy strawberries, then this is a great opportunity for you! Look at your local orchards and see when is the best time to pick strawberries.  In Michigan, it's mid to late June. 
  5. Go stargazing on a warm summer night // When the summer finally hits the warm spot in the evenings, grab a blanket and go outside {but don't forget your bug spray}.
  6. Blow bubbles // Grab your bubble wand and get outside! There is something so fun about blowing bubbles and popping them.  
  7. Make guilt-free popsicles // Summer is full of all kinds of delicious cold treats.  But sometimes those treats come with a lot of calories - so this year, why not make your own with less sugar and less calories? Pinterest has tons of options for a health alternative Popsicle.  
  8. Take a road trip to the nearest beach or lake // In Michigan, we have a ton of lakes.  Pack up your cooler, hop in the car and spend a day or two at the beach.  There is nothing more relaxing that lounging in the sun by the water.
  9. Ride a bike // Grab a friend, grab your helmet and go! Bike rides are a great way to work out without too much planning.  
  10. Throw a BBQ for family or friends // Another great part of summer is all of the BBQ you can make! Call your friends, have them bring a dish to pass and make some delicious food for everyone on the grill!
  11. Attend a parade // This is perfect for the 4th of July! Grab your chairs,  head into town and enjoy the parade!
  12. Play minigolf // Want a relatively night out with family? Head out to minigolf and play a few rounds.  Loser buys ice cream!
  13. Visit a free museum // Rainy day? No problem! Head out to the museum to see some neat things and get out of the rain.
  14. Go to the zoo // Animals love the warm weather as much as humans do so summer is the perfect time to get out to the zoo and see the animals! Like going often? why not grab a season pass?
  15. Go to the drive-in movies // Is there a movie you want to see? Why not switch it up and go to drive in movie? Grab some blankets, a mini van or truck and head out to a late movie.
  16. Walk barefoot // Take off your shoes and let your feet have the fun! Take a walk at the beach or the park and feel the grass in your toes.
  17. Go to a baseball game // Baseball is another great pastime this time of year, so grab your friends and go to a game! Want to save some money? Head out to a minor league game and have a great night out!
  18. Take a nap in a hammock // Have a hammock? Why not get out the hammock and enjoy lazing around for a few hours of down time.  If you happen to fall asleep, all the better!
  19. Play in a sprinkler // No matter how old you are, playing in a sprinkler is fun! Turn those bad boys on and cool off on a hot day!
  20. Watch fireworks // Another 4th of July event, look for the biggest show you can find in your area, grab a blanket and enjoy everything!
  21. Play flashlight tag // Another great game for kids and adults! Once the sun has set, grab your flash lights and head out for a fun game of flashlight tag or kick the can.
  22. Go to the Farmer's Market // The best place to get fresh groceries is your local Farmer's Market, so grab your bag, some cash and make your way to your local Farmer's Market for a fun afternoon of shopping.
  23. Make fun things with old pool noodles // Have some old pool noodles you're not sure what to do with? Why not make some fun things with them - Pinterest has a ton of ideas!
  24. Pack a picnic // Grab your thermal bag, head out to the park and enjoy lunch or dinner under the tree or on the beach.  This is a great idea for a family date or a night out with your significant other.  
  25. Go thrift shopping or shop at garage sales // Looking to add some fun pieces to your house? Why not go thrift shopping or hit some local garage sales? Remember, one man's trash is another man's treasure.  You could find something perfect for that spot in your house that is in dire need of a change.
